Transaction 679471320fc49e01b6f2811abc83ebc68893c639685d323f2fae174b5226b4f1
1 Input
1 Output
-
679471320fc49e01b6f2811abc83ebc68893c639685d323f2fae174b5226b4f1:0
- value
- 170300
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91d15a890e53d3af9e2e0f8664674dc2e1aecba0 OP_EQUAL
- address
- 3Ez2hWJab4gMQBPhWkU7EbYi43VNEWkNZF